Could Chickens Sleep Under a Heat Lamp? A Guide to Chick Comfort
Keeping your baby chicks warm and cozy is essential for their health. A heat lamp can provide the perfect amount of warmth, but could you let them snooze directly underneath it? The answer isn't always a simple yes or no.
While chicks do need warmth, they also need safety. Too much heat can overheat them, and the lamp itself presents a hazard if they get too close.
- It's best to create a comfortable area under the heat lamp with bedding for them to snuggle into.
- Confirm|the heat lamp is placed at a safe elevation so chicks can move away if they get too hot.
- Offer multiple choices so chicks can choose their ideal temperature.
Guaranteeing a Safe Night's Sleep for Your Flock | Heat Lamp Etiquette with Poultry
When the weather outside is frightful, your feathered friends need all the warmth they can get. Heat lamps offer a reliable solution to keep chicks and other poultry comfortable, but it’s crucial to follow some basic etiquette to ensure their safety and well-being. Always anything else, make sure your lamp is securely mounted out of reach from curious beaks and wings. A stable installation will prevent accidents like falls or accidental tipping. Be sure click here to keep the heat lamp a safe distance away from bedding material, which can easily catch fire. Regularly inspect cords and connections for any signs of damage, and replace them immediately if you see anything suspicious.
- Finally, always supervise your flock when they are under the heat lamp. Even with the best precautions in place, unexpected situations can arise, so it’s important to be nearby to intervene if needed.
